Information and Assistance
The Senior Services Department provides clients with assistance in completing applications and applying for benefits and entitlements through a number of agencies. Assistance includes help with HEAP, Medicaid, Medicare Savings Plan, SNAP (Food Stamps), IT-214 Renters and Homeowners Tax Rebate, and STAR Property Tax Reduction. Case Management
Our Senior Services Department has dedicated a dedicated case management team to assist clients with a number of services directly through the department and through links to services through referral agencies.
In 2022, we provided support to 661 low-income senior citizens, providing them with case management services, allowing them to remain independent, and preventing them from being placed in an assisted living facility or nursing home.
